Direct-To-Film

Direct to Film (DTF) printing transfers your design onto a film and then onto fabric using heat. It’s great for detailed, full-colour prints on almost any material, delivering a smooth, durable result.

DTF printing uses special film and heat transfer technology to apply vibrant, full-colour designs directly onto fabric. It allows for detailed prints with unlimited colours and gradients.

Yes! Unlike screen printing, DTF doesn’t require burning screens or large setup processes. It’s perfect for single items, small runs, or bulk orders.

DTF printing is very versatile: it works on cotton, polyester, blends, and even darker fabrics without losing colour vibrancy.

DTF prints are long-lasting, flexible, and resistant to cracking. With proper care (wash inside out on cold, avoid harsh tumble drying), they’ll stay looking sharp wash after wash.
